benny ray wrote:Very good! How about a couple of PIANOS and EPS?
Maybe someday, but I wanted to focus on hard-to-replicate sounds, and while every piano sounds different, ultimately to a degree... A piano is a piano.

The subtle differences between them will often get lost live, and that's what my focus for this sound pack was - I wanted to make something for live musicians to use to cover songs.

That said, I can definitely appreciate a nice sounding piano and EP when it sounds just like a song, so I might approach that sometime in the near future :)

psionic311 wrote:I correctly guessed about 60% of the songs too. There were a couple I was surprised to find there, since I didn't think they would make the popularity list, but I'm glad they're there.

I noticed some of them had accompanying drums. I take it these were just single beats rather than whole songs. Still, that's enough of a start getting the right kit together to flesh out the whole song. Thanks again, David, looking forward to getting this.
Thanks!

Yes - that's exactly the plan anyway - I only wanted to include drums where it's relevant to playing the song with a band. For example, the intro to Toto's Africa - it plays through the entire song as a loop (The first 8 bar loop is different than the second) but I also don't want to run into copyright issues when selling this so I've been working up a workaround so the sound samples can still be used.

Sure - The setlist I've got, I wanted to include more but time pressure and other factors including legal concerns means I needed to cut certain songs out and substitute others.

The song pack includes every sound for each song only from a keyboard perspective. Extra sounds and samples and such that you want to use you can customize on your own (For example, Bon Jovi's Living On a Prayer, you could include the guitar wah samples but for legal reasons I couldn't include them myself otherwise I would have)

Anyway, here's the list.

Money for Nothing (Dire Straits)
Don't you forget about me (Simple Minds)
Take on Me (a-ha)
Rebel Yell (Billy Idol)
It's my Life (Bon Jovi)
Hungry like the Wolf (Duran Duran)
Working for the Weekend (Loverboy)
Just Died in Your Arms (Cutting Crew)
Jump (Van Halen)
Mony Mony (Billy Idol)
The Power Of Love (Huey Lewis & The News)
Tom Sawyer (Rush)
Separate Ways (Journey)
Don't Stop Believing (Journey)
Any Way You Want It (Journey)
Comfortably Numb (Pink Floyd)
Dirty Laundry (Don Henley)
In the Air Tonight (Phil Collins)
Dream On (Aerosmith)
Cars (Gary Numan)
Blinded by the Light (Manfred Mann)
Girls Just Wanna Have Fun (Cyndi Lauper)
Summer of 69 (Bryan Adams)
Wake Me Up Before You Go-Go (Wham!)
Every Rose has its Thorn (Poison)
Footloose (Kenny Loggins)
Broken Wings (Mr. Mister)
Easy Lover (Philip Bailey and Phil Collins)
When Doves Cry (Prince)
1999 (Prince)
Africa (Toto)
Let's Go! (Cars)
Boys of Summer (Don Henley)
Carry on my Wayward Son (Kansas)
Foreplay/Longtime (Boston)
Living on a Prayer (Bon Jovi)
You Give Love a Bad Name (Bon Jovi)
Tainted Love (Soft Cell)
I Think We're Alone Now (Tiffany)
Another Brick in The Wall (Pink Floyd)
